1224 条记录
52 私有链接
52 私有链接
1 条结果
标签
git
一个很长的博文,介绍了Git的内部原理,包括以下几个方面:
-
Git对象:包括blob对象(存储文件内容)、树对象(存储目录结构和blob对象)和提交对象(存储一次提交的快照)。这些对象通过SHA-1哈希进行标识。
-
分支:分支只是指向提交对象的引用。HEAD指针指向当前分支。
-
工作目录、暂存区和仓库:工作目录是本地的代码目录,暂存区存放下次提交的快照,仓库是提交对象的集合。
-
底层命令:介绍了一些底层命令,可以不借助git init、git add、git commit等命令创建仓库、提交等。
-
创建分支:介绍了不借助git branch、git checkout等命令就可以创建分支、切换分支。
-
总结:通过学习Git的内部实现原理,可以更深入地理解Git的工作流程,并掌握一些底层命令的用法。